Get A Website

11 Branding Your Company Online eBookStiletto Media Group

The first step in branding your company online is to get a website. It is imperative that your company be represented on the Internet. There are numerous services that allow you to create websites from templates and there are even more web developers out there that can help you design your website, but here is a list of “must haves” for your new site:

Domain Name - should be your company’s name or an iteration of itUser Friendly - make sure that your website is consistent from page to page and easy to useSearch Engine Friendly - content should be keyword focusedProvide Contact Information - discussed later
